riddle 7: a broken piece drifts off with pride, it anchors down and then divides. though not from seeds, nor from a womb, what type of growth restores the bloom?

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

The riddle describes a non - seed, non - womb based growth. The idea of a broken piece that anchors and divides suggests a form of asexual reproduction. In biology, vegetative propagation is a type of asexual reproduction where new plants grow from a part of the parent plant, like a broken piece, which can root (anchor) and then grow (divide) to restore the bloom.

Answer:

Vegetative propagation
